REGULATIONS UNDER THE COMMONWEALTH EMPLOYEES COMPENSATION ACT 1930-1964.*

I, THE GOVERNOR-GENERAL in and over the Commonwealth of Australia, acting with the advice of the Federal Executive Council, hereby make the following Regulations under the Commonwealth Employees Compensation Act 1930-1964.

Dated this sixteenth day of March, 1967.

CASEY

Governor-General.

By His Excellencys Command,

(SGD) WILLIAM McMAHON

Treasurer.

 

Amendments of the Commonwealth Employees’ Compensation Regulations†

Commonwealth authorities.

1. Regulation 14 of the Commonwealth Employees Compensation Regulations is amended by inserting after the words—

Canberra Community Hospital Board;

the words—

Canberra Theatre Trust;.

The Schedule.

2. Form E of the Schedule to the Commonwealth Employees Compensation Regulations is amended by omitting the symbols £ s. d. and inserting in their stead the symbol $.
